“Conor Benn Secures Redemption Victory Over Chris Eubank Jr”

Published:

Conor Benn displayed superior skills throughout the rematch against Chris Eubank Jr, showcasing a remarkable performance to elevate his family’s reputation. In their previous encounter in April, Eubank Jr had triumphed over Benn in a closely contested match decided by the judges. However, in the rematch, Benn demonstrated his agility and speed, leaving Eubank Jr struggling to keep up. Despite Benn’s relentless efforts to secure a knockout victory in the final round, he settled for a convincing decision win. The intense battle concluded with both fighters showing mutual respect as they embraced post-match.

Reflecting on his victory, Benn acknowledged the emotional journey he had undertaken to reach this point, emphasizing the significance of his ambition to win the WBC world title, a feat his father had achieved. In contrast, Eubank Jr acknowledged the challenges he faced and commended Benn for his exceptional performance. The event marked the end of the Benn-Eubank rivalry, with Eubank Jr also sharing personal news of expecting twins.

The fight’s outcome was reflected in the scorecards, which indicated Benn’s clear dominance with scores of 119-107, 116-110, and 118-108. The match highlighted the generational shift in boxing prowess, with Benn surpassing his father’s previous encounters with Eubank Sr. The victory signaled a potential transition for Eubank Jr, prompting contemplation of his future in the sport.
